Marie Penda and Aminata are Special Olympics Youth Leaders from Senegal who will be a leading a Youth Innovation Project to train themselves to become comfortable with the production of videos for the Special Olympics Senegal YouTube page.
Marie Penda and Aminata are inspired to take action to address the lack of employment opportunities for individuals with Intellectual Disabilities in Senegal. Thus, Aminata, a Youth Leader with an Intellectual Disability, will train to become a part of the Digital Media Team and a cameraperson with the help of Marie Penda. After training is complete, the two Youth Leaders will produce relevant videos. The inclusive leadership of Marie Penda and Aminata will be a necessary step in promoting the Unified Generation in Senega.

Over the course of 3 months, the Special Olympics Youth Leaders plan to reach over 1000 social media impressions via their newly created YouTube videos. The videos will showcase the learning process of the Youth Leader media training, Region-specific information on how to best prevent COVID-19, and a final video during World Food Day encouraging healthy cooking. Marie Penda and Aminata hope that these videos will foster a sense of community during a time of mass disconnect. Marie Penda and Aminata are setting an example of meaningful inclusion within their own work and hope that they will influence an entire generation to do the same through the videos they will produce.
